在 zookeeper 集群中發生選舉的場景有以下三種: 集群啟動時 Leader 節點重啟時 Follower 節點重啟時 本文主要針對集群啟動時發生的選舉實現進行分析。 ZK 集群中節點在啟動時會調用QuorumPeer.start方法 public synchronized void start() { ...
...角色,Arbiter是一種特殊角色,其不包含用戶數據,僅在選舉時起作用。在這之中,Secondary又可以細分出很多熟悉,詳見下面描述。 MongoDB在分布式架構上與Raft相類似,其Leader被稱為Primary,Follower稱為Secondary,但MongoDB中沒有定義c...
...,Raft 將一致性算法分解成了幾個關鍵模塊,例如領導人選舉、日志復制和安全性。同時它通過實施一個更強的一致性來減少需要考慮的狀態的數量。從一個用戶研究的結果可以證明,對于學生而言,Raft 算法比 Paxos 算法更加容...
...的核心之一。本篇將介紹ES的集群組成、節點發現與Master選舉,錯誤檢測與擴縮容相關的內容。ES在處理節點發現與Master選舉等方面沒有選擇Zookeeper等外部組件,而是自己實現的一套,本文會介紹ES的這套機制是如何工作的,存在...
...的核心之一。本篇將介紹ES的集群組成、節點發現與Master選舉,錯誤檢測與擴縮容相關的內容。ES在處理節點發現與Master選舉等方面沒有選擇Zookeeper等外部組件,而是自己實現的一套,本文會介紹ES的這套機制是如何工作的,存在...
...ft 為了算法的可理解性,將算法分成了 4 個部分。 leader 選舉 日志復制 成員變更 日志壓縮 同 zk 一樣,leader 都是必須的,所有的寫操作都是由 leader 發起,從而保證數據流向足夠簡單。而 leader 的選舉則通過比較每個節點的邏...
...ngdb復制集,包含一個Primary節點和2個Secondary節點。 Primary選舉 復制集通過replSetInitiate命令(或mongo shell的rs.initiate())進行初始化,初始化后各個成員間開始發送心跳消息,并發起Priamry選舉操作,獲得『大多數』成員投票支持的...
...候,逐漸替代他們呢?其實還是有的。 Kubernetes中的Leader選舉 要解決這個,我們需要做一些分布式協調,比如,當jobs被Spring執行的時候,如果這個節點不是leader節點,為運行調度jobs負責,我們就只需要傳回信息(而且,不...
...數據,并向其自己組織中的對等點發起八卦傳播。 領導選舉 領導選舉機制用于為每個組織選擇一個對等點,該對等點將與排序服務保持連接并發起在其自己組織的對等點之間分發新到達的區塊,利用領導選舉為系統提供了有效...
...巢MongoDB云服務的運行日志查看功能,來簡要介紹Primary的選舉過程。 MongoDB提供了強大的SystemLog模塊,相比MySQL,MongoDB的運行日志模塊做得更為貼心,通過日志能夠有效跟蹤MongoDB內部是如何進行一個個操作的。下面的圖都截取自...
ChatGPT和Sora等AI大模型應用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
大模型的訓練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關性能圖表。同時根據訓練、推理能力由高到低做了...